实现“java后台报错多服务会重启吗”教程
一、整体流程
首先,我们需要梳理一下整个流程,可以用表格展示步骤:
步骤 | 操作 |
---|---|
1 | 配置日志监控工具 |
2 | 编写异常处理机制 |
3 | 监控日志,触发异常 |
4 | 查看异常信息,判断是否需要重启服务 |
二、具体操作步骤及代码
1. 配置日志监控工具
首先,我们需要配置一个日志监控工具,用来监控后台的运行情况。我们可以使用logback和slf4j等工具。
// 配置logback.xml文件,设置日志输出路径和格式
2. 编写异常处理机制
接着,我们需要编写异常处理机制,当后台服务发生异常时,我们需要捕获并处理这些异常。
try {
// 代码块
} catch(Exception e) {
// 处理异常的逻辑,可以记录到日志中
}
3. 监控日志,触发异常
然后,我们需要监控日志,当发现异常情况时,人工或自动触发异常操作。
// 监控日志文件,当出现特定异常信息时,触发异常
4. 查看异常信息,判断是否需要重启服务
最后,我们需要查看异常信息,判断是否需要重启服务。如果异常严重,可以选择重启服务。
// 获取异常信息,判断是否需要重启服务
三、甘特图
gantt
title Java后台报错多服务会重启吗流程图
dateFormat YYYY-MM-DD
section 整体流程
配置日志监控工具 :done, 2023-05-01, 1d
编写异常处理机制 :done, 2023-05-02, 1d
监控日志,触发异常 :done, 2023-05-03, 1d
查看异常信息,判断是否需要重启服务 :done, 2023-05-04, 1d
四、旅行图
journey
title Java后台报错多服务会重启吗流程图
section 整体流程
配置日志监控工具:
- 写logback.xml配置文件
编写异常处理机制:
- 编写try-catch代码块
监控日志,触发异常:
- 实时监控日志文件
查看异常信息,判断是否需要重启服务:
- 查看异常信息,判断是否需要重启服务
五、总结
通过以上步骤的操作,我们可以实现对Java后台报错多服务是否重启的监控和处理。及时处理异常可以保证后台服务的稳定运行,提高系统的可靠性和稳定性。希望这篇文章能够帮助到新手开发者,让他们更好地理解和掌握这一技朧。